From nobody Fri Apr 3 20:55:49 2026 Received: from out-188.mta0.migadu.com (out-188.mta0.migadu.com [91.218.175.188]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 5B471346A0A for ; Thu, 2 Apr 2026 06:38:59 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=91.218.175.188 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1775111941; cv=none; b=sCCLRtKEz6Z82Os6C2N2Uzgyn1UDw727AfhxwwHcMJxkpcN0bXbuV0OSNTD8BOI3bFYxExbheVZO7lPFiLRK+v1c5i2jamgEBFx5NddgG3B7Vq2wXvP0iGKabOIC8ZRlgqZeQD0GFDhNqfowA15lyu5YA6pAebFQtDieGG7dZpU=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1775111941; c=relaxed/simple; bh=sfr5sGWKLV+7cUgvRiDdpIW68jelrwa3IWn9b6yAFYg=; h=From:Date:Subject:MIME-Version:Content-Type:Message-Id:References: In-Reply-To:To:Cc; b=nU4y1JUmEMpzeIurW8n2G3/NOF1OHpdYrA2ALzYUT9nUNtdTzwGOr5YbbgJKKcreiokB1MPKW5qUF30991f0tgrDqkKrmRMqG2Y2abDfij67OzDq9ku1PiLhvzNLrAoHGxNmgSbIvde3uYX17tOhiITuNKEQM3J6Qlwi9DrQ3pc=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=postmarketos.org; spf=pass smtp.mailfrom=postmarketos.org; dkim=pass (2048-bit key) header.d=postmarketos.org header.i=@postmarketos.org header.b=lODStkLG; arc=none smtp.client-ip=91.218.175.188 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=postmarketos.org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=postmarketos.org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=postmarketos.org header.i=@postmarketos.org header.b="lODStkLG" X-Report-Abuse: Please report any abuse attempt to abuse@migadu.com and include these headers. D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=postmarketos.org; s=key1; t=1775111937;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=vS032EvzVpRtfXSTOpPqWmTUv6U6bvbz7aB2vYumwkc=; b=lODStkLGsUE64y0ldoMytzyQK76r1rgSWUJ4qeprk7xXwN7gsxe6U1iNpgF5QkcOzdUYE5 crxSMT92XXsv/ABoiuGRzD6l33yeMigEBsg4L9jCbrN51IhEPPeQd6IFhln8cjH2jY0NoT 37HuziBYhJuCr5Ocd/ueCHovTQ16fh1KPHTyHD5dnmJROdmoQIWobrCC5WPQ6QesJrYpO+ /bfFPEyxpqt3Uz5Lq3mPN6hz5bWcC7sDSAUQs5eR+5akONg8+N5HmKSYoEhOa3TmyMuhYP cdHKE0J4bRlpFfh7KU70l8bevwq3JMwsRq1DePExPI8S39T7D3xOYPznhsnhGA== From: Paul Sajna Date: Wed, 01 Apr 2026 23:38:28 -0700 Subject: [PATCH v8 01/15] arm64: dts: qcom: sdm845-lg-common: Sort nodes and properties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able Message-Id: <20260401-judyln-dts-v8-1-7677cfafbc78@postmarketos.org> References: <20260401-judyln-dts-v8-0-7677cfafbc78@postmarketos.org> In-Reply-To: <20260401-judyln-dts-v8-0-7677cfafbc78@postmarketos.org> To: Bjorn Andersson , Konrad Dybcio , Rob Herring , Krzysztof Kozlowski , Conor Dooley , David Heidelberg Cc: linux-arm-msm@vger.kernel.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, phone-devel@vger.kernel.org, ~postmarketos/upstreaming@lists.sr.ht, Amir Dahan , Christopher Brown , Paul Sajna , Konrad Dybcio , Dmitry Baryshkov X-Developer-Signature: v=1; a=ed25519-sha256; t=1775111929; l=4272; i=sajattack@postmarketos.org; s=20250422; h=from:subject:message-id; bh=sfr5sGWKLV+7cUgvRiDdpIW68jelrwa3IWn9b6yAFYg=; b=fIFo+Eu+1em2sL59o/NuRenMWbavbYYPYFt7N2TZQvn4w/n/dK5m/79Mq4w/823USH9P4DIjT 9gIMfWS1J7JALTHJgBQSqgqn9QbK+r4NfiP12/FAyX9EiXEQTrU7Vxt X-Developer-Key: i=sajattack@postmarketos.org; a=ed25519; pk=TwacvEOiRJ2P2oAdEqIDrtQTL18QS4FfcHfP/zNsxkQ= X-Migadu-Flow: FLOW_OUT Improve adherance to style guidelines below: https://docs.kernel.org/devicetree/bindings/dts-coding-style.html Reviewed-by: Konrad Dybcio Reviewed-by: Dmitry Baryshkov Signed-off-by: Paul Sajna --- arch/arm64/boot/dts/qcom/sdm845-lg-common.dtsi | 124 ++++++++++++---------= ---- 1 file changed, 62 insertions(+), 62 deletions(-) diff --git a/arch/arm64/boot/dts/qcom/sdm845-lg-common.dtsi b/arch/arm64/bo= ot/dts/qcom/sdm845-lg-common.dtsi index 0ee2f4b99fbd..93ed8f240461 100644 --- a/arch/arm64/boot/dts/qcom/sdm845-lg-common.dtsi +++ b/arch/arm64/boot/dts/qcom/sdm845-lg-common.dtsi @@ -38,11 +38,6 @@ reserved-memory { #size-cells =3D <2>; ranges; =20 - qseecom_mem: memory@b2000000 { - reg =3D <0 0xb2000000 0 0x1800000>; - no-map; - }; - gpu_mem: memory@8c415000 { reg =3D <0 0x8c415000 0 0x2000>; no-map; @@ -99,6 +94,11 @@ memory@9d400000 { no-map; }; =20 + qseecom_mem: memory@b2000000 { + reg =3D <0 0xb2000000 0 0x1800000>; + no-map; + }; + rmtfs_mem: rmtfs-region@f0800000 { compatible =3D "qcom,rmtfs-mem"; reg =3D <0 0xf0800000 0 0x202000>; @@ -467,14 +467,22 @@ &mss_pil { status =3D "okay"; }; =20 +&pm8998_gpios { + vol_up_pin_a: vol-up-active-state { + pins =3D "gpio6"; + function =3D "normal"; + input-enable; + bias-pull-up; + qcom,drive-strength =3D ; + }; +}; + &pm8998_resin { linux,code =3D ; status =3D "okay"; }; =20 &sdhc_2 { - status =3D "okay"; - cd-gpios =3D <&tlmm 126 GPIO_ACTIVE_LOW>; =20 pinctrl-names =3D "default"; @@ -482,55 +490,8 @@ &sdhc_2 { =20 vmmc-supply =3D <&vreg_l21a_2p95>; vqmmc-supply =3D <&vddpx_2>; -}; - -/* - * UFS works partially and only with clk_ignore_unused. - * Sometimes it crashes with I/O errors. - */ -&ufs_mem_hc { - status =3D "okay"; - - reset-gpios =3D <&tlmm 150 GPIO_ACTIVE_LOW>; - - vcc-supply =3D <&vreg_l20a_2p95>; - vcc-max-microamp =3D <600000>; -}; - -&ufs_mem_phy { - status =3D "okay"; - - vdda-phy-supply =3D <&vdda_ufs1_core>; - vdda-pll-supply =3D <&vdda_ufs1_1p2>; -}; - -&usb_1 { - status =3D "okay"; -}; - -&usb_1_dwc3 { - /* TODO: these devices have usb id pin */ - dr_mode =3D "peripheral"; -}; - -&usb_1_hsphy { - status =3D "okay"; - - vdd-supply =3D <&vdda_usb1_ss_core>; - vdda-pll-supply =3D <&vdda_qusb_hs0_1p8>; - vdda-phy-dpdm-supply =3D <&vdda_qusb_hs0_3p1>; - - qcom,imp-res-offset-value =3D <8>; - qcom,hstx-trim-value =3D ; - qcom,preemphasis-level =3D ; - qcom,preemphasis-width =3D ; -}; =20 -&usb_1_qmpphy { status =3D "okay"; - - vdda-phy-supply =3D <&vdda_usb1_ss_1p2>; - vdda-pll-supply =3D <&vdda_usb1_ss_core>; }; =20 /* PINCTRL - additions to nodes defined in sdm845.dtsi */ @@ -571,12 +532,51 @@ sd_card_det_n: sd-card-det-n-state { }; }; =20 -&pm8998_gpios { - vol_up_pin_a: vol-up-active-state { - pins =3D "gpio6"; - function =3D "normal"; - input-enable; - bias-pull-up; - qcom,drive-strength =3D ; - }; +/* + * UFS works partially and only with clk_ignore_unused. + * Sometimes it crashes with I/O errors. + */ +&ufs_mem_hc { + reset-gpios =3D <&tlmm 150 GPIO_ACTIVE_LOW>; + + vcc-supply =3D <&vreg_l20a_2p95>; + vcc-max-microamp =3D <600000>; + + status =3D "okay"; +}; + +&ufs_mem_phy { + vdda-phy-supply =3D <&vdda_ufs1_core>; + vdda-pll-supply =3D <&vdda_ufs1_1p2>; + + status =3D "okay"; +}; + +&usb_1 { + status =3D "okay"; +}; + +&usb_1_dwc3 { + /* TODO: these devices have usb id pin */ + dr_mode =3D "peripheral"; +}; + +&usb_1_hsphy { + vdd-supply =3D <&vdda_usb1_ss_core>; + vdda-pll-supply =3D <&vdda_qusb_hs0_1p8>; + vdda-phy-dpdm-supply =3D <&vdda_qusb_hs0_3p1>; + + qcom,imp-res-offset-value =3D <8>; + qcom,hstx-trim-value =3D ; + qcom,preemphasis-level =3D ; + qcom,preemphasis-width =3D ; + + status =3D "okay"; +}; + +&usb_1_qmpphy { + vdda-phy-supply =3D <&vdda_usb1_ss_1p2>; + vdda-pll-supply =3D <&vdda_usb1_ss_core>; + + status =3D "okay"; }; --=20 2.53.0